The Importance of Squat Strength

Before we dive into LeBron’s squat strength, it’s essential to understand the significance of this exercise in the realm of fitness and strength training. Squats target multiple muscles in the lower body, including the quadriceps, hamstrings, glutes, and core. Strengthening these muscles not only enhances athletic performance but also contributes to overall stability and balance.
